Orion Parrott, Lendsnap Orion’s mission is to transform consumer finance through intelligent fintech design. He created Lendsnap to restore profitability to retail mortgage lenders and give consumers the easiest way to shop for a mortgage. Orion is an electrical engineer (MSEE Northeastern University) who has invested in real estate since he was 18. He helped design and program the national missile defense system and now applies his systems engineering and machine learning experience to consumer lending. Orion earned his MBA at Berkeley Haas where he met his cofounder Mike Romano.

Deepak Gupta has 15+ years of experience as a VC, startup advisor, coach, and finance/sales strategist. He also has rich and diverse experience in multiple startups spanning R&D, operations, sales, field support, and finance. His experiences at various startups, accelerators, and venture capital provide Deepak a unique multi-hat perspective backed by an impressive and deep network of contacts in the Bay Area. He serves as a Startup Advisor within the Berkeley-Haas Entrepreneurship Program at UC Berkeley and is a coach for the Startup Marketplace.  Specialties: Interim CFO, financial modeling, VC collaboration, assistance to M&A advisory, entire accounting, back office and operations support.
